    watercolor: fantastic. graphite: fantastic. digital: fantastic.

    One suggestion regarding hair, not that I'm qualified to give it -- drawing hair is impossible, so don't even try. Rather, aim to put marks on the paper that trick the viewer's brain into putting the hair there for you. I've come to believe that this principle extends to drawing everything, but it's easier said than done.

    I had to make the transition to digital work many years back, and for me the goal's always been to get as close to my traditional feel as possible(though not always easily attained Is your digital work Photoshop or Painter? If you like watercolor you might find it a little easier to handle wet media in Painter than in Photoshop, I know I did. Though, I'm sure there's plenty of ways to get there in PS too...
